...played by Cristopher Herrick on Hyperion CD. "Wachet Auf!", "Organ Miniatures", "Clavieruburg Chorales and other 'Great' chorales". These three (double-CD) sets I've just got in seem to be amazingly good recordings of Herrick performing some of Bach's most wonderful organ works. I have yet to listen to all of the selections but so far all I can say is, Wow!!! Previously I had listened to some of these works being played by the talented Walter Kraft, but the mastery displayed on these excellent recordings is to me an eye-opener. Can anyone recommend any other great CD's featuring works for organ from the Hyperion catalogue or elsewhere?

Apart from the Herrick bach series, which I have not heard except on FM, but is highly regarded.There is a wonderful one with 6 keyboard Concertos by 'the great Dr Thomas Arne'. 2 on harpsichord, 2 on an early English double action pf (made by Andreas Backers) and two on a tracker action organ, all with a period Cahmeber orchestra. 'The English Orpheus' series
Lovely stuff.

If you like miniature stuff try the Handel Organ Conc's on Telefunken with CMV and Harnoncourt and Herbet Tachezi on a Chamber Organ. delightfully sprightly.
This 3-CD set is on Erato 2292-45394-2 Ton Koopman with the Amsterdam Baroque Orchestra. Actually recorded in 1984, but very good sound.The small, chamber organ sound, very pleasant and warm sounding.
